    Abstract: An apparatus for protecting a post-amputation residuum comprises a shell defining a hollow interior cavity adapted for receiving and covering a distal portion of the residuum. The shell has an opening into the cavity at the distal end. A proximal portion of a compression sleeve is adapted to be disposed over at least a portion of the residuum. A free distal portion of the sleeve is configured to extend through the opening in the shell. The sleeve everts upon application of a longitudinal force to the distal portion of the sleeve in a proximal direction for folding over and covering the shell. The distal portion of the sleeve extends proximally of the shell to a position at least partially along the proximal portion of the sleeve for compressing the shell inwardly toward the residuum.

    Abstract: A camera system may automatically identify high frequency motion regions in a field of view of the camera system. Analysis of motion events detected at different regions of a scene in the field of view, may be performed. Similar events frequently occurring at a certain region may be recorded/accumulated and compared to a threshold. Regions with high frequency activity may be determined and a user may be notified. If the user is not interested in events within the high activity regions, the regions may be ignored and notifications to the user may cease. The camera system may determine specific actions/events occurring in a region, such as a person approaching or leaving a home.

    Abstract: Devices, methods and techniques are disclosed to interrupt a fault current in a high-voltage direct-current circuit. In one example aspect, a device includes a mechanical switch including a pair of contacts configured to be positioned apart upon activation of the circuit breaker, and a photoconductive component connected in parallel with the mechanical switch. The photoconductive component is configured to establish a current upon activation of the circuit breaker. The photoconductive component comprises a crystalline material positioned to receive a pulsed light signal from a laser light source, and a pair of electrodes coupled to the crystalline material and configured to allow an electric field to be established across the crystalline material to generate the current.

    Abstract: Example embodiments of systems and methods for data transmission system between transmitting and receiving devices are provided. In an embodiment, each of the transmitting and receiving devices can contain a master key. The transmitting device can generate a diversified key using the master key, protect a counter value and encrypt data prior to transmitting to the receiving device, which can generate the diversified key based on the master key and can decrypt the data and validate the protected counter value using the diversified key.

    Abstract: Methods and apparatuses are described for automated cross-browser user interface testing. A computing device captures (i) a first image file corresponding to a first current user interface view of a web application on a first testing platform and (ii) a second image file corresponding to a second current user interface view of a web application on a second testing platform. The computing device prepares the image files, and compares the prepared image files using a structural similarity index measure. The computing device determines that the prepared first image file and the prepared second image file represent a common user interface view when the structural similarity index measure is within a predetermined range. The computing device highlights corresponding regions that visually diverge from each other in each of the prepared image files and transmits a notification message comprising the highlighted image files.

    Abstract: A continuous hydrocarbon pyrolysis process to produce hydrogen gas and carbon includes exposing a hydrocarbon feedstock to an oxygen depleted combustion gas within a hydrocarbon pyrolysis zone. A valveless pulse combustor produces the combustion gas at a temperature greater than 2,400° C. The hydrocarbon feedstock and combustion gas have a residence time within the hydrocarbon pyrolysis zone less than 30 seconds to cause pyrolysis of the hydrocarbon feedstock and produce gas comprising hydrogen and solid particles comprising carbon. The gas and solid particles exit the hydrocarbon pyrolysis zone at a temperature greater than 1,200° C. A heat exchanger cools the gas and solid particles to a temperature less than 200° C. A gas absorber removes unwanted gas molecules from the gas and produce H2 containing gas having an H2 concentration greater than 80 vol. % H2. The H2 containing gas is continuously introduced to a H2 consuming facility.

    Abstract: A coulter assembly for collecting soil samples from an agricultural field in one embodiment comprises an annular collection blade configured for penetrating soil to capture a sample, an annular cam ring configured for stationary mounting to a frame of an agricultural vehicle and comprising a cam track, a blade hub coupled to the blade for rotatably supporting the annular collection blade from the annular cam ring, and a movable sample collector mounted to the annular collection blade. The moveable sample collector is configured and operable for extracting a soil sample as the annular collection blade is rotated through the soil. The moveable sample collector in one embodiment comprises a piston mechanism including a cylinder and rod movably disposed therein which actuated by the annular cam ring to alternatingly open and close a collection end of the cylinder as the annular collection blade rotates through the soil.

    Abstract: A system includes a window treatment adjacent to a window of a room. At least one motor drive unit is associated with the window treatment, for varying the position of the window treatment. A sensor measures a light level (e.g., an outdoor light level) at the window. A controller provides signals to the motor drive unit to automatically adjust the position of the window treatment so as to control a penetration distance of sunlight into the room when the window treatment is partially opened. The controller is configured to position the window treatment in a bright override position if the measured light level is at least a bright threshold value. The controller is configured to select the bright threshold value from among at least two predetermined values. The selection depends on an angle of incidence between light rays from the sun and a surface normal of the window.

    Abstract: Methods and systems are provided for training a model used for animating a facial expression of a game character. The method includes capturing mesh data of a first human actor using a three-dimensional (3D) camera to generate three-dimensional (3D) depth data of a face of the first human actor. In one embodiment, the 3D depth data is output as mesh files corresponding to a frame captured by the 3D camera. The method includes capturing two-dimensional (2D) point cloud data of the first human actor using a 2D camera. In one embodiment, the 2D point cloud data represents tracked dots present on the face of the first human actor. In another embodiment, the 2D point cloud data is processed to generate training label value files (tLVFs). The method includes processing the mesh data in time coordination with the tLVFs associated with the 2D point cloud data to train the model.

    Abstract: A constant-velocity joint for torque-transmission, in which a first type of track pairs of ball tracks is configured in such a manner that the centers of curvature of the center lines of the ball tracks are situated in the joint center plane when the joint is straight. A second type of track pairs of ball tracks is configured in such a manner that their center lines have at least two portions. The respective center line of the outer ball tracks of the second type of track pairs has at least one inner portion and one outer portion, wherein the inner portion is situated on the connection side of the outer joint portion, while the outer portion is situated on the opening side of the outer joint portion, and the inner portion is curved.

    Abstract: The present application provides a process of preparing 3,3,3-trifluoroprop-1-ene, comprising reacting 3-chloro-1,1,1-trifluoropropane with a base in an aqueous solvent component in the absence of a phase transfer catalyst.
